Имя: Пароль:
1C
1С v8
УПП 1.3.36.1. Рабочий год в расчете отпуска
0 Господин ПЖ
 
21.03.13
01:02
Косяк какой-то лезет странный.

Приняли на работу 05.10.12, считаем з/п, нормально все. Уходит в отпуск с 09.01.13 - 13.01.13 = 5 дней. Рабочий год 05.10.12-04.10.13. Следующий отпуск - 04.03.13 - 14.03.13 = 10 дней. Рабочий год 05.10.12-04.10.13.

А вот на следующем отпуске начинает башню рвать системе:

Отпуск 25.03.13 - 31.03.13. Рабочий год - 05.10.13(!)-04.10.13. Я понимаю что человек уже "перегулял" на текущий момент, но почему год то такой??

Остатков отпусков не вносилось. Остатки уменьшаются - расчетными. Повторил на чистой базе - тоже самое.
1 Emvika
 
21.03.13
01:18
а баг-листы читать уже не модно?
2 Господин ПЖ
 
21.03.13
10:04
(1) читал описалово от 1.3.37 ничего нет
3 Господин ПЖ
 
21.03.13
10:04
или это о "проблемы в 1.3.36" имеешь ввиду?
4 Господин ПЖ
 
21.03.13
10:31
ап
5 Господин ПЖ
 
21.03.13
10:47
накатил 1.3.37

тоже самое - ставит в новый отпуск рабочий год = 05.10.13-04.10.13
6 SeraFim
 
21.03.13
10:56
>> Повторил на чистой базе - тоже самое.
Пиши в тех.поддержку.
Я уже с этими отпусками год борюсь (ЗиКБУ).
Весной 3-4 ошибки нашел, они их признали. Летом переписали алгоритм - наплодили новых.
Начали исправлять - снова переписали, снова ошибки. Часть поправили, часть - еще нет)
7 Господин ПЖ
 
21.03.13
10:57
>Пиши в тех.поддержку.

ну напишут они мне через месяц "спасибо"... что мне сейчас делать мне интересно, кадровики звонят
8 SeraFim
 
21.03.13
11:02
Я бы ручками поправил
На дальнейшие вычисления это никак не повлияет
9 hhhh
 
21.03.13
11:11
(7) может они имеют в виду, что один из отпусков обязательно должен быть не менее 14 дней? А у вас все маленькие. Не по закону.
10 hhhh
 
21.03.13
11:16
(9)+ хотя нет, тогда бы уже на втором отпуске сказалось: 5+10 = 15, остаток 13 дней.
11 Господин ПЖ
 
21.03.13
11:43
(9) >может они имеют в виду, что один из отпусков обязательно должен быть не менее 14 дней?

крайне тонкий намек
12 shuhard
 
21.03.13
11:46
(11) блеать - будь мужиком, перепили
13 Господин ПЖ
 
21.03.13
11:54
(12) некогда... начальник укатил в Египет - уже закидали разным дерьмом по самые гланды...

и опять же - кто видел модули  з/п - тот поймет. чудо враждебной техники
14 shuhard
 
21.03.13
11:57
(13) отпуска не содержат сложных запросов,
сам пилил близкую задачу неделю назад
15 Господин ПЖ
 
21.03.13
11:58
может в зупе не все так плохо... взять оттуда
16 Emvika
 
21.03.13
12:13
(2) зарплатные баги в зарплатных баг-листах

(5) странно в 62 релизе ЗУПа заявлено, что всё исправили... то же самое должно было уже и в УПП попасть...
так что или не исправили, или еще не попало...
17 Господин ПЖ
 
21.03.13
12:14
(16) баги зупа я уже прочитал... сейчас там попробую тоже самое сделать
18 Господин ПЖ
 
21.03.13
14:01
блин...

в зуп 2.5.49.1 нормально считает

в зуп 2.5.63.1 криво.

йопт...
19 Господин ПЖ
 
21.03.13
14:18
ап
20 Господин ПЖ
 
21.03.13
16:25
интересную они "залепуху" сделали...

СтрокаФактическогоОтпуска.РабочийГодС                = ?(РабочийГод.ОстатокНаКонецТекущегоГода > 0, РабочийГод.ДатаНачала, РабочийГод.ДатаОкончания + 1);

....

СтрокаФактическогоОтпуска.РабочийГодПо                = РабочийГод.ДатаОкончания;
21 Господин ПЖ
 
21.03.13
16:50
получается что если работник пошел "в аванс" на март у него накопилось 14 дней потратил он 22 дня, но в пределах 28 дней - он уже идет по их логике за следующий рабочий год? Это нормально?
22 Господин ПЖ
 
21.03.13
16:55
то что СтрокаФактическогоОтпуска.РабочийГодПо                = РабочийГод.ДатаОкончания; остается как есть - это уже мало смущает... я просто не могу понять почему год меняется если еще 28 дней не выработано?
23 bazvan
 
22.03.13
13:37
Тебе ответили в 17.39 и в 19.06
24 Господин ПЖ
 
22.03.13
13:40
(23) да, я читал.
25 bazvan
 
22.03.13
13:48
(24) Нуу, рабоатет нет?
26 johnbay
 
22.03.13
14:14
Я из работающего ЗУПа копипастил.
27 Bell
 
23.03.13
14:14
(0) А за свой счет не было?
Я не хочу быть самым богатым человеком на кладбище. Засыпать с чувством, что за день я сделал какую-нибудь потрясающую вещь — вот что меня интересует. Стив Джобс